Transaction 831337a2530bbb7b0fb4f1c7cd5663e1207ce8b280ac66b32df3e4030f357356
1 Input
1 Output
-
831337a2530bbb7b0fb4f1c7cd5663e1207ce8b280ac66b32df3e4030f357356:0
- value
- 598911
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e13b8da5f93244c05adfabe8f26ac1ecc7106e8b OP_EQUAL
- address
- 3NDwJYQpyqs3yRcDhf8ifuyeBNoHvXh3fo